GitChat 개요
Locale.ai의 GitChat은 GitHub 워크플로우에 원활하게 통합되도록 설계된 지능형 코드 리뷰 어시스턴트입니다. 인공 지능의 힘을 활용하여 느린 코드 리뷰 및 일관성 없는 피드백과 같은 소프트웨어 개발의 일반적인 병목 현상을 해결합니다. 이 도구는 코드 품질을 개선하고, 풀 리퀘스트(PR) 병합 시간을 단축하며, 궁극적으로 제품을 더 빨리 출시하고자 하는 현대 엔지니어링 팀을 위해 제작되었습니다.
GitChat은 코드 리뷰의 지루한 측면을 자동화함으로써 개발자들이 진정으로 중요한 것, 즉 코드의 핵심 로직, 아키텍처 및 기능에 집중할 수 있도록 해줍니다. 항상 켜져 있고 객관적인 팀원처럼 행동하여 컨텍스트를 제공하고, 잠재적인 문제를 식별하며, 코드 변경에 대한 생산적인 논의를 촉진합니다.
GitChat 사용 방법
GitChat을 시작하는 과정은 기존 워크플로우에 대한 중단을 최소화하도록 설계된 간단한 과정입니다:
- 설치: GitChat 웹사이트로 이동하여 GitChat GitHub 앱을 설치합니다. 특정 리포지토리 또는 전체 조직에 대한 액세스 권한을 부여할 수 있습니다.
- 자동 요약: 설치가 완료되면 GitChat이 자동으로 활성화됩니다. 연결된 리포지토리에서 새 풀 리퀘스트가 생성되면 AI가 변경 사항을 분석하고 간결하고 읽기 쉬운 요약을 댓글로 게시합니다. 이를 통해 모든 리뷰어는 모든 코드 라인을 읽지 않고도 즉시 컨텍스트를 파악할 수 있습니다.
- 대화형 채팅: 더 자세한 피드백을 받거나 특정 질문을 하려면 PR의 댓글 스레드에서 직접 AI와 상호 작용할 수 있습니다. GitChat 댓글에 답장하거나 봇을 @-멘션하여 코드 설명, 리팩토링 제안 또는 잠재적 버그 식별을 요청할 수 있습니다.
- 사용자 정의: GitChat 대시보드에 액세스하여 팀의 특정 요구에 맞게 어시스턴트를 구성합니다. 사용자 정의 규칙을 설정하고, 코딩 표준을 정의하며, 제안이 항상 관련성 있고 유용하도록 수신하는 피드백 유형을 필터링할 수 있습니다.
GitChat의 핵심 기능
- AI 기반 PR 요약: 모든 풀 리퀘스트에 대해 목적, 주요 변경 사항 및 잠재적 영향을 강조하는 요약을 자동으로 생성합니다. 이를 통해 리뷰어의 시간과 노력을 크게 절약할 수 있습니다.
- 대화형 코드 채팅: GitHub PR 댓글 내에서 대화형 인터페이스를 지원합니다. 개발자는 AI에게 복잡한 코드 블록 설명, 개선 제안 또는 테스트 케이스 작성을 요청할 수 있습니다.
- 즉각적인 코드 품질 피드백: 코드 변경 사항을 사전에 스캔하여 잠재적인 버그, 보안 취약점, 스타일 불일치 및 성능 병목 현상에 대한 즉각적이고 실행 가능한 피드백을 제공합니다.
- 사용자 정의 가능한 리뷰 어시스턴트: 팀이 사용자 정의 규칙 및 필터를 구성할 수 있도록 합니다. 팀별 코딩 규칙을 적용하고, 더 이상 사용되지 않는 라이브러리 사용을 표시하거나, 높은 표준을 유지하기 위한 고유한 검사를 생성합니다.
- 원활한 GitHub 통합: 네이티브 GitHub 앱으로 작동하므로 컨텍스트를 전환하거나 외부 플랫폼을 사용할 필요가 없습니다. 모든 상호 작용은 익숙한 풀 리퀘스트 인터페이스 내에서 직접 이루어집니다.
GitChat의 사용 사례
GitChat은 다양한 시나리오에서 유용합니다:
- 팀 속도 가속화: 팀은 PR 리뷰 및 병합 시간을 크게 단축하여 개발 주기를 단축하고 제품을 더 빨리 제공할 수 있습니다.
- 신규 개발자 온보딩: 신규 직원은 GitChat을 멘토로 사용하여 코드베이스를 이해하고 팀의 코딩 표준을 더 빨리 배울 수 있습니다.
- 대규모 프로젝트 유지 관리: 많은 기여자가 있는 복잡한 프로젝트의 경우 GitChat은 일관성과 품질을 보장하여 유지 관리자가 들어오는 코드를 더 쉽게 관리할 수 있도록 합니다.
- 오픈 소스 협업 개선: 오픈 소스 유지 관리자는 GitChat을 사용하여 기여를 신속하게 평가하고 전 세계의 기여자에게 구조화된 자동 피드백을 제공할 수 있습니다.
GitChat의 장점
GitChat을 사용하면 다음과 같은 몇 가지 주요 이점이 있습니다:
- 효율성 증대: 반복적인 리뷰 작업을 자동화하여 개발자가 영향력이 큰 작업에 집중할 수 있도록 합니다.
- 일관된 코드 품질: 모든 PR에 걸쳐 코딩 표준을 객관적으로 적용하여 인적 오류와 편견을 줄입니다.
- 향상된 협업: AI가 생성한 컨텍스트를 통해 토론의 공통 기반을 제공하여 더 집중적이고 생산적인 코드 리뷰를 유도합니다.
- 리뷰어 피로 감소: 초기 분석을 처리함으로써 GitChat은 종종 대부분의 코드 리뷰 부담을 지는 시니어 개발자의 번아웃을 방지합니다.
가격 및 플랜
GitChat은 일반적으로 다양한 팀 규모와 요구에 맞는 프리미엄(freemium) 모델을 제공합니다. 최신 정보는 항상 공식 웹사이트에서 확인해야 하지만, 플랜은 일반적으로 다음과 같은 구조를 따릅니다:
- 무료 플랜: 개인 개발자, 오픈 소스 프로젝트 또는 시작하는 소규모 팀에 이상적입니다. 이 플랜에는 일반적으로 제한된 수의 공개 또는 비공개 리포지토리에 대한 AI 요약과 같은 핵심 기능이 포함됩니다.
- 프로/팀 플랜: 무제한 리포지토리, 더 많은 AI 상호 작용, 우선 지원 및 고급 사용자 정의 기능을 제공하는 유료 월간 사용자당 구독입니다.
- 엔터프라이즈 플랜: SSO, 온프레미스 배포 옵션, 전담 지원 및 서비스 수준 계약(SLA)과 같은 고급 보안 기능이 필요한 대기업을 위한 맞춤형 가격 플랜입니다.
GitChat 댓글 (0)
로그인 후 댓글을 작성할 수 있습니다
지금 로그인GitChat웹사이트 트래픽 분석
최신 트래픽 현황
상태
월간 트래픽 추세
지역
Top 5 국가/지역
-
🇩🇪 Germany100.00%
인기 키워드
| 키워드 | 클릭당 비용 |
|---|---|
|
$0.00
|
GitChat 대안
전체 보기
What The Diff
What The Diff는 GitHub 및 GitLab과 통합되는 AI 기반 코드 리뷰 어시스턴트입니다. 풀 리퀘스트 설명을 자동으로 생성하고, 이해관계자에게 …
What The Diff는 GitHub 및 GitLab과 통합되는 AI 기반 코드 리뷰 어시스턴트입니다. 풀 리퀘스트 설명을 자동으로 생성하고, 이해관계자에게 요약된 알림을 보내며, 리뷰 프로세스 내에서 직접 코드 리팩토링을 도와 개발 워크플로우를 간소화합니다.
GitChat AI 도구 비교
GitChat 임베드 기능
아래 임베드 코드를 복사하여 블로그, 게시물 또는 앱 공식 웹사이트에 멋진 배지를 붙여넣기만 하면, 트래픽을 이 도구의 상세 페이지로 직접 유도하여 노출과 사용자 수를 빠르게 늘릴 수 있습니다!
아직 댓글이 없습니다. 첫 번째 댓글 작성자가 되어 보세요!